AI 代理的即时加密支付引擎

x402

收藏 19.4k
下载 4.1k
版本 v1.0.0

基于 Coinbase x402 协议的 HTTP 原生加密支付技能,支持 AI 代理自动使用 USDC 支付 API 费用,实现无摩擦的链上结算。

基本信息

  • 技能名称?x402
  • 中文名称?AI 代理的即时加密支付引擎
  • 作者?LumenFromTheFuture
  • 分类?专业技能
  • 版本?v1.0.0
  • 标签?pay, api, automation, backend, development-engineering, finance-accounting, blockchain, cryptocurrency

使用方法

使用说明
核心用法
x402 是一个专为 AI 代理设计的 HTTP 原生加密支付协议技能,基于 Coinbase 开源的 x402 标准实现。它通过复用 HTTP 402 Payment Required 状态码,让 AI 代理能够自动、即时地使用 USDC 等稳定币支付 API 费用。核心工作流程为:代理请求付费 API → 收到 402 响应获取支付要求 → 自动签名并支付 → 携带支付证明重试请求 → 获得资源访问权限。支持 TypeScript SDK 集成、fetch 包装器自动处理,以及手动 curl 流程,覆盖从全自动到精细控制的多种使用场景。
显著优点

  1. 协议级标准化 :基于 HTTP 402 状态码和标准化头部,无需自定义协议,与现有 Web 基础设施兼容
  2. 即时结算 :区块链原生支付,无需传统支付网关的账期延迟,适合按调用计费的微支付场景
  3. 多链支持 :覆盖 Base、Ethereum、Arbitrum、Optimism、Polygon 等主流 EVM 网络,Base 为主推网络
  4. AI 代理原生设计 :自动处理 402 响应、签名、重试全流程,代理无需人工干预即可完成支付
  5. 灵活定价模式 :支持固定金额(exact)、按量计费(upto)、订阅会话(V2)等多种方案
  6. 安全架构 :私钥仅用于环境变量,使用 viem 等成熟库,无动态代码执行风险
    潜在缺点与局限性
  7. 加密货币门槛 :用户需持有 USDC 并管理钱包私钥,对非加密原生用户存在学习成本
  8. 网络依赖性 :必须连接区块链 RPC 节点和互联网,完全离线场景无法使用
  9. Gas 费用波动 :虽然 USDC 本身稳定,但链上交易仍需支付网络 Gas 费,小额支付可能不经济
  10. 生态早期 :x402 协议和接受该标准的 API 提供商仍在增长期,可用付费资源有限
  11. 私钥管理风险 :虽然技能本身安全,但用户若不当管理 WALLET_PRIVATE_KEY 环境变量可能导致资金损失
  12. T3 来源限制 :当前为社区/个人来源,非 Coinbase 官方直接维护,长期支持存在不确定性
    适合的目标群体
    AI 代理开发者 :需要让自主代理访问付费 API、数据服务或计算资源的工程师
    自动化脚本编写者 :希望用加密货币支付替代传统信用卡,实现无摩擦 API 调用的开发者
    加密原生团队 :已使用 USDC 进行资金管理的 DAO、DeFi 协议或 Web3 项目
    API 提供商 :希望为 AI 客户提供即时加密货币支付选项的服务商
    实验性项目 :探索 AI + 加密支付融合创新的研究人员和创业者
    使用风险
  13. 资金风险 :私钥泄露或环境变量配置错误可能导致钱包资金被盗,建议专用小额钱包
  14. 交易失败 :网络拥堵或 Gas 设置不当可能导致支付交易失败,需实现重试和错误处理逻辑
  15. API 可用性 :依赖外部 x402 兼容 API 的可用性和定价稳定性,建议实现熔断机制
  16. 监管不确定性 :加密货币支付在不同司法管辖区合规要求不同,企业用户需自行评估
  17. 版本兼容性 :x402 V2 即将发布会话和自动发现功能,当前实现可能需要升级适配

标签

专业技能

💬 评论 (0)

发表评论

支持 Markdown

📭 还没有评论,快来抢沙发吧!